Official title

Efficacy of Immersive Virtual Reality Rehabilitation on Patient Satisfaction and Experience, Functional and Clinical Outcomes, and Its Feasibility in Intensive Care Unit Treatment: a Randomized Controlled Trial

Overview

Background: Virtual reality is recognized as a progressive technology with the potential to enhance the rehabilitation process. Immersive virtual reality-based treatments can improve motor outcomes in physical rehabilitation, reduce stress caused by the intensive care unit environment and maximize patients' recovery processes. Objective: To analyze the efficacy of rehabilitation using immersive virtual reality on patient satisfaction and experience, functional and clinical outcomes and the feasibility of its application during the hospitalization period in an intensive care unit (ICU). Methods: This is a randomized controlled clinical trial involving ICU patients aged 18 years or older, with an estimated ICU stay of ≥ 72 hours, the ability to understand and follow verbal instructions and no diagnosis of psychotic disorders, visual impairment, or hearing loss. Patients will be divided into two groups: one undergoing traditional physiotherapy rehabilitation - control group (CG), and the other receiving physiotherapy using immersive virtual reality (IVR group). The following evaluations will be conducted: mobility condition, physical and psychological discomfort, estimated physical activity level, occurrence of delirium, cognitive decline screening, functionality classification, motivation level, patient experience, sense of immersion in the virtual reality environment, patient satisfaction during the rehabilitation process, occurrence of adverse events, and protocol feasibility. Data will be presented in graphs and tables. Results will be considered statistically significant at a 5% significance level (p ≤ 0.05), and all analyses will be performed using SPSS Statistics version 22. Expected results: The investigators expect to find evidence that rehabilitation using immersive virtual reality can promote and enable a more pleasant and less traumatic experience during the patient's hospitalization, with greater satisfaction and adherence to the proposed rehabilitation, in addition to being an effective tool to optimize patients' functional and clinical outcomes.

Interventions

  • Procedure reabilitação fisioterapêutica tradicional
    Active and passive exercises, and walking
  • Procedure fisioterapia utilizando realidade virtual imersiva
    Use of immersive virtual reality headset for rehabilitation sessions

Primary outcome measures

  • Patient satisfaction [Time frame: Day 1 and day 7 or intensive care unit discharge]
  • Patient experience: Perceived workload [Time frame: Day 1 and day 7 or intensive care unit discharge]
  • Patient experience: Perceived motivation [Time frame: Day 1 and day 7 or intensive care unit discharge]
  • Patient experience: Perceived presence [Time frame: Day 1 and day 7 or intensive care unit discharge]
Secondary outcome measures (10)
  • Classification of physical activity level [Time frame: Baseline]
  • Muscle Strength [Time frame: Baseline and after 7 days or intensive care unit discharge]
  • Mobility Assessment [Time frame: Baseline and after 7 days or intensive care unit discharge]
  • Functionality Classification [Time frame: Baseline and after 7 days or intensive care unit discharge]
  • Delirium Assessment [Time frame: Up to 7 days or intensive care unit discharge]
  • Cognitive Function Assessment [Time frame: Baseline and after 7 days or intensive care unit discharge]
  • Assessment of Pain and Psychological Variables [Time frame: Baseline and after 7 days or intensive care unit discharge]
  • Rehabilitation Protocol Feasibility [Time frame: After 7 days or intensive care unit discharge]
  • Adverse Events: Fall risk [Time frame: Up to 7 days or intensive care unit discharge]
  • Adverse Events: Presence of symptoms [Time frame: Up to 7 days or intensive care unit discharge]

Eligibility criteria

Inclusion criteria

  • Aged ≥18 years
  • Glasgow Coma Scale (GCS) score ≥14
  • Richmond Agitation-Sedation Scale (RASS) score between -1 and +1
  • Negative for delirium according to the Confusion Assessment Method for the Intensive Care Unit (CAM-ICU)
  • Estimated ICU stay of ≥72 hours
  • Able to communicate in Portuguese
  • Understand and follow verbal instructions
  • Have no psychotic disorders, visual impairment or hearing loss.

Exclusion criteria

  • Hemodynamic instability
  • Signs of respiratory distress
  • Contact isolation for infectious diseases
  • Conditions that limit head and neck movement
